Errors due to common-mode signals are eliminated by the
OP297鈥檚 common-mode rejection of over 120 dB. The
OP297鈥檚 power supply rejection of over 120 dB minimizes
offset voltage changes experienced in battery powered systems.
Supply current of the OP297 is under 625
碌A(chǔ)
per amplifier and
it can operate with supply voltages as low as
鹵
2 V.
The OP297 utilizes a super-beta input stage with bias current
cancellation to maintain picoamp bias currents at all tempera-
tures. This is in contrast to FET input op amps whose bias
currents start in the picoamp range at 25擄C, but double for
every 10擄C rise in temperature, to reach the nanoamp range
above 85擄C. Input bias current of the OP 297 is under 100 pA
at 25擄C and is under 450 pA over the military temperature
range.
Combining precision, low power and low bias current, the
OP297 is ideal for a number of applications including instru-
mentation amplifiers, log amplifiers, photodiode preamplifiers
and long-term integrators. For a single device, see the OP97;
for a quad, see the OP497.

The OP297 is the first dual op amp to pack precision perfor-
mance into the space-saving, industry standard 8-pin SO pack-
age. Its combination of precision with low power and extremely
low input bias current makes the dual OP297 useful in a wide
variety of applications.
Precision performance of the OP297 includes very low offset,
under 50
碌V,
and low drift, below 0.6
碌V/擄C.
Open-loop gain
exceeds 2000 V/mV insuring high linearity in every application.
